**About the Role**
The role of the Community Support Worker is to work with clients within the NDIS funding framework, assisting them to achieve their goals and increase their independence and participation within the community. You will provide support to people with disability and/or psychosocial needs, enabling them to undertake all aspects of daily living. You will also promote and demonstrate positive behaviours, learning experiences, and skill development for your clients.
**Key duties include**:
- Taking clients out for social outings and activities, shopping trips or GP/specialist appointments.
- Servicing clients at their respective homes with activities of daily living such as toileting, showering, and dressing.
- Light domestic duties and meal preparation/eating assistance.
- Medication administration duties.
- Liaising with the families and representatives of your client as required.

**Skills & Experience**
As well as the above skills, the **Key Requirements** include:
- NDIS Worker Screening Check and National Police Clearance (within the last 12 months).
- Proof of working rights - Passport or visa.
- Valid West Australian driver's license and a reliable vehicle.
- Working With Children Check issued in Western Australia.
- Previous experience as a support worker in the health/disability sector or a relevant Cert III qualification is essential.
- Experience with Peg feeding, MS, MND, and Seizure management is desirable but not essential.
